Output 5bf7fb04b74a50dbecd0b61331871042152a25518af9990598520dd213d4a126:6

value
159458571
script pubkey
OP_0 OP_PUSHBYTES_20 7f1598f7e095e74f8a7f4855a7c08cfe8ea71c4e
address
bc1q0u2e3alqjhn5lznlfp260syvl682w8zwv8s2y2
transaction
5bf7fb04b74a50dbecd0b61331871042152a25518af9990598520dd213d4a126
confirmations
189952
spent
true